The MET syllabus 2026 has been officially released by the Manipal Academy of Higher Education. Candidates planning to appear for the Manipal Entrance Test can now access the detailed syllabus through the official university portal. The syllabus provides clarity on subjects and topics from which questions will be framed in the entrance examination. As per official details, the difficulty level of the syllabus is broadly aligned with the Class 12 qualifying examination.
Subjects Covered in MET 2026 Syllabus
The MET 2026 question paper will be prepared based on four core subjects. Candidates are advised to prepare each section thoroughly, as questions will be drawn directly from the prescribed topics. The subjects included are:
- Physics
- Chemistry
- Mathematics
- English
MET 2026 Physics Syllabus: Important Topics
The Physics section focuses on fundamental concepts and applications from senior secondary-level studies. Important Physics topics include:
- Optics (Ray and Wave)
- Electrostatics and Current Electricity
- Electromagnetic Induction and Alternating Currents
- Laws of Motion
- Work, Energy and Power
- Thermodynamics
- Properties of Matter
- Dual Nature of Matter and Radiation
- Modern Physics
MET 2026 Chemistry Syllabus: Key Areas
The Chemistry syllabus includes topics from Physical, Organic and Inorganic Chemistry. Important Chemistry topics are:
- Chemical Kinetics
- Atomic Structure and Chemical Bonding
- Thermodynamics and Electrochemistry
- Solutions
- Coordination Chemistry
- d-block, f-block and p-block elements
- Biomolecules
- Organic Compounds
MET 2026 Mathematics Syllabus: Major Topics
The Mathematics section tests analytical and problem-solving skills based on standard Class 11 and 12 concepts. Key Mathematics topics include:
- Calculus
- Probability
- Vector Algebra
- Complex Numbers
- Matrices and Determinants
- Trigonometry
- Sequences and Series
- Coordinate Geometry
- Three-Dimensional Geometry
MET 2026 Application and Exam Schedule
The MET 2026 application form is currently available online. Candidates applying for Phase 1 admission can submit their applications until 15 March 2026. Key application and exam details:
- Last date to apply (Phase 1): 15 March 2026
- MET 2026 Phase 1 exam dates: 13 April 2026 and 14 April 2026
- Mode of application: Online
- Payment method: Net banking, debit card or credit card
